Soft blush or rose-toned pink glasses work beautifully with neutral outfits, feminine styles, and professional casual looks. They add warmth and approachability to your appearance without overwhelming your outfit. Pairing soft pink frames with a white button-down shirt, neutral blazer, and classic trousers creates an elegantly understated look that’s both professional and stylish.

Vibrant hot pink or magenta glasses make a bolder statement and work best with outfits that can handle their intensity. Coordinate them with minimalist outfits in black, white, or grey to let the glasses shine as the statement piece. Alternatively, pair them with trendy streetwear, vintage-inspired clothing, or casual outfits where bold accessories are expected. Colorful sneakers, patterned tops, or statement jackets all complement hot pink frames beautifully.

Pink glasses also work wonderfully with monochromatic outfits. An all-black ensemble gains dimension and personality when paired with pink frames. An all-white look becomes more interesting and youthful with the addition of pink glasses. These frames have the power to transform a basic outfit into something memorable and stylish.

Think About Daily Use First

A ring may appear beautiful in pictures but in reality is found out to be very uncomfortable. It is far more common than one would think. Engagement rings and wedding bands are put on and worn every day, not just at special times or events. If you have an active lifestyle or use your hands a lot, simple designs do best. 

Thin bands that are smooth and stone set low work better for everyday wear. Heavy settings and sharp prongs are what usually cause issues in the long term. Today many of the modern rings are designed with comfort and practicality in mind, especially in what is called fine jewelry , which focuses on everyday wear.

Metal Choice Is Personal

Gold jewelry remains among the top bridal jewelry selections. Yellow gold has a classic and timeless appeal. White gold has a sleek, contemporary feel. Rose gold has a lighter, warmer, and more feminine hue. None of these choices are bad. The best one is a matter of preference, way of life, and skin undertone.

Platinum is another common option for wedding bands and diamond engagement rings. It is stronger and heavier than gold. Some people enjoy its solid feel, while others prefer lighter metals. There are no strict rules here, only preference.

Choosing the Stone

Diamonds remain popular mainly because of their durability and long term wear. They resist scratches and retain their brilliance well. Today, lab grown diamonds are widely accepted because they look identical to mined diamonds while offering better value.

Moissanite rings are another growing choice in the US jewelry market. Moissanite produces more fire and colourful sparkle. Some buyers love this bold shine, while others prefer the softer brilliance of diamonds. Both options work well for engagement rings and wedding jewelry , depending on personal style.

Size Is Not Everything

A majority of customers pay attention to the carat size of the stone only when buying an engagement ring. This is an oversimplified approach. A better looking ring is one with a smaller stone of better cut versus a larger one of inferior cut.

 The quality of the ring also matters. The stone is better protected, and the ring design lasts longer with well crafted settings, a well balanced design and good finishing. Good quality fine jewelry is crafted to withstand daily usage and to remain appealing over years.

Comfort Matters More Than People Think

An uncomfortable ring often ends up sitting in a drawer. Correct sizing and comfort fit bands make a noticeable difference. jewelry should feel natural and easy to wear, not distracting or heavy.

Understanding What Texture Means in Fashion

Texture in fashion is all about how a fabric looks and feels. It gives clothing depth, even when the colors are simple. Texture lets you express style without relying on loud prints or logos.

When you mix materials with different surfaces, your outfit looks more interesting. A simple cotton shirt feels elevated when paired with corduroy trousers. A linen dress gains warmth when worn with a chunky knit cardigan. These contrasts make even the most basic clothes feel styled, not just worn.

Why Quality Always Outlasts Quantity

Good texture often comes from good quality. Natural fibers like cotton, wool, linen, and silk hold shape better and feel more comfortable. They also last longer when cared for properly. In contrast, synthetic fabrics can look new at first but often lose texture and structure after a few washes.

The Subtle Power of Mixing Materials

Combining different fabrics adds variety without effort. Think of pairing a crisp cotton blouse with soft suede shoes or wearing a denim jacket over a silk camisole. Each texture brings balance to the other. It’s an easy way to create interest without over-accessorizing or layering too much.

This approach works for any personal style. If you like minimal dressing, textured fabrics keep simple outfits from feeling flat. If you enjoy dressing up, a few well-chosen contrasts make your look more refined. Playing with materials helps you see your wardrobe in a new way — not as separate pieces, but as parts that work together.
